Disappointing Food and Poor Service
My experience at this restaurant was far from satisfactory. The food was not great, particularly the duck leg with noodles. There were way too many noodles, and they tasted store-bought, not fresh or hand-pulled. The broth was disappointing, tasting like chicken broth and MSG, and it even smelled old. The overall quality of the food was below average, especially considering the hype. I've had much better Cantonese/Vietnamese food elsewhere. The service was also poor. I had to repeatedly ask for basic necessities like extra napkins, small plates, tea refills, a box, and the check. It felt like the staff forgot about requests and I had to ask again. This lack of attentiveness suggests the restaurant doesn't value quality or customer service. To make matters worse, after I tipped $5, a waiter approached me outside to say it wasn't enough and wasn't 15%. This "entitled behavior" was disgusting; tips are earned, not demanded. I will not be returning and suggest giving your money to a more deserving business. Even the roast duck tasted better at Ranch 99. Parking on this street is also awful.

Authentic Hong Kong BBQ Gem
I've been a regular here for ages, especially when I'm in the area and craving some authentic Chinese barbecue. The moment you walk in, the inviting aroma of char from the counter and the chefs expertly slicing the meats fills the air. They are renowned for their roast duck, chicken, chau siu, and roast pork, among other specialties. The dine-in menu also features a variety of Chinese and Vietnamese dishes, with everything made to order, which is always a plus. I'm a patient person, so the wait is never an issue for me. The staff are consistently welcoming, well-trained, and understanding, ensuring a smooth experience on every visit. I truly believe this place offers some of the best Hong Kong style barbecue in the area. I highly recommend it to all Asian food enthusiasts, whether you're looking for a quick bite or eager to try something new. I'll definitely be returning to explore their other delicious offerings.

Mixed Feelings on Lam Hoa Thuan
I hate to say it, but I feel like Lam Hoa Thuan's quality has gone a bit downhill. My grandparents used to take me here frequently when I was a kid, and I remember the food being pretty good. Some of the items we ordered were a bit disappointing. Aside from the Grilled Pork and Egg Roll Vermicelli being really good, the Pork Feet Special Rice Noodle was super bland. The pork feet had a very unpleasant smell and a lot of hair left on the skin that wasn't plucked out. It looked like it was just boiled in hot water with no flavor. The Beef Noodle Soup was all MSG. It didn't taste like your typical pho with the spices and deep flavors. Hard to explain, but I left the restaurant super thirsty from all the MSG in the soup. We also ordered a duck and BBQ pork to go, which were both decent. Nothing negative to say about the service. Street parking is available but might be a bit difficult during the weekend. Overall, I would come back but probably won't order the noodle soups. 07. 20. 2025 | Sunday @2: 15pm

Delicious Bun Bo Hue, Okay Duck
My experience at this restaurant was largely positive, primarily due to the exceptional Bun Bo Hue. It was the best I've ever had, making up for the roast duck, which was a bit too fatty and salty for my liking. I also thoroughly enjoyed the cold soy milk; it was so delicious! The overall food quality was rated a 5, and the atmosphere was also rated a 5, contributing to a very pleasant dining experience. The service received a rating of 3.
